Yves klein f 83
Reproduction of the work "Carte de Mars par l'eau et le Feu", (F 83) by Yves Klein. The artist summons the elements of nature in order to manifest their creative force: he sprays water on the cardboard and then blows the flames. Wet surfaces burn more slowly than dry ones. Then a previously invisible silhouette emerges. The fire has done its work.

Yves Klein

Yves Klein

Major artist of the mid-20th century with a dazzling career, Yves Klein's artistic work consists of revealing the trace of the living, making the invisible visible, manifesting sensitivity in its purest form. His interest in the immaterial pushes him towards singular experiments where mystical reflections, performances and technologies are mixed. Known worldwide thanks to his almost exclusive use of ultramarine blue, the artist considers color to be the most appropriate medium for revealing invisible space and its depth. Color becomes matter: it inhabits space while the line only furrows it.
